Code P2673 Description

The Powertrain Control Module (PCM) monitors the Injection Pump Timing. The PCM sets the OBDII code when the Injection Pump Timing is out of factory specifications.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P2673?

  • Faulty Injection Pump
  • Injection Pump harness is open or shorted
  • Injection Pump circuit poor electrical connection

How to Fix the DTC P2673?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P2673 code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.
